I don't think you'll learn much from your question. Prior to 2010, surgeons might only take 2 or 3 nodes. Then it was determined that it was better to take 12 or more. People with RECTAL CRC have hundreds of nodes in that area so they'll have way more removed than someone with colon cancer.

I had 17 removed and 5 had microscopic cancer cells and three years later had a spread to one small spot in my liver. No one mentioned nodes when I had my liver resection so either they didn't take any or they were all clear. At this point, I don't even want to know. I did NOT have to have chemo after the HR, tho.

Yes, and your pathology report only tells you how many were tested. They may actually remove more than were tested.
